`

JSTL之<c:set>和<c:remove>标签

    博客分类:
  • JSTL
阅读更多
<c:set>可以往变量里设值,根据scope属性设定范围,从而在不同地方可以取到,默认是page范围。
<c:set value=”value”
var=”varName” [scope=”{page|request|session|application}”]/>

<c:remove>是一出变量的值。
<c:remove var=”varName”
[scope=”{page|request|session|application}”]/>

给上面两个标签举个例子:
<li>标签c:set,c:remove</li><br>
<c:set value="123" var="temp"/>
temp:${temp }<br>

<c:remove var="temp"/>
temp:${temp }<br>

运行结果为:
.标签c:set,c:remove
temp:123
temp:

从上面结果页可以看出一个结论,就是使用JSTL的一个好处,当取得的结果为空时,什么都不显示,如果不用jstl,则会显示null。
2
1
分享到:
评论

相关推荐

    JSTL标准标签库 <C:out>、<c:set>、<c:remove>和<c:catch>标记 <c:if>、<c:choose>、<c:when>和<c:otherwise>标记 <c:forEach>和<c:forTokens>标记

    ◎ JSTL的基本概念、安装与配置...◎ JSTL的通用标记:&lt;c:out&gt;、&lt;c:set&gt;、&lt;c:remove&gt;和&lt;c:catch&gt;标记 ◎ 条件处理标记:&lt;c:if&gt;、&lt;c:choose&gt;、&lt;c:when&gt;和&lt;c:otherwise&gt;标记 ◎ 循环标记:&lt;c:forEach&gt;和&lt;c:forTokens&gt;标记

    JSTL开发使用手册

    用于删除的 &lt;c:remove&gt;?标签? 用于异常捕获的?&lt;c:catch&gt; 标签 用于判断的?&lt;c:if&gt; 标签 用于复杂判断的 &lt;c:choose&gt;?、 &lt;c:when&gt;?、 &lt;c:otherwise&gt;?标签? 用于循环的 &lt;c:forEach&gt;?标签 用于分隔字符的 &lt;c:...

    MLDN+李兴华+Java+Web开发实战经典.part3.rar )

    13.3.3、&lt;c:remove&gt;标签 13.3.4、&lt;c:catch&gt;标签 13.3.5、&lt;c:if&gt;标签 13.3.6、&lt;c:choose&gt;、&lt;c:when&gt;、&lt;c:otherwise&gt;标签 13.3.7、&lt;c:forEach&gt;标签 13.3.8、&lt;c:forTokens&gt;标签 13.3.9、&lt;c:import&gt;标签 ...

    java web 视频、电子书、源码(李兴华老师出版)

    13.3.3、&lt;c:remove&gt;标签 13.3.4、&lt;c:catch&gt;标签 13.3.5、&lt;c:if&gt;标签 13.3.6、&lt;c:choose&gt;、&lt;c:when&gt;、&lt;c:otherwise&gt;标签 13.3.7、&lt;c:forEach&gt;标签 13.3.8、&lt;c:forTokens&gt;标签 13.3.9、&lt;c:import&gt;标签 ...

    李兴华 Java Web 开发实战经典_带源码_高清pdf 带书签 上

    13.3.3、&lt;c:remove&gt;标签 13.3.4、&lt;c:catch&gt;标签 13.3.5、&lt;c:if&gt;标签 13.3.6、&lt;c:choose&gt;、&lt;c:when&gt;、&lt;c:otherwise&gt;标签 13.3.7、&lt;c:forEach&gt;标签 13.3.8、&lt;c:forTokens&gt;标签 13.3.9、&lt;c:import&gt;标签 13.3.10...

    李兴华 java_web开发实战经典 源码 完整版收集共享

    13.3.3、&lt;c:remove&gt;标签 13.3.4、&lt;c:catch&gt;标签 13.3.5、&lt;c:if&gt;标签 13.3.6、&lt;c:choose&gt;、&lt;c:when&gt;、&lt;c:otherwise&gt;标签 13.3.7、&lt;c:forEach&gt;标签 13.3.8、&lt;c:forTokens&gt;标签 13.3.9、&lt;c:import&gt;标签 13.3.10...

    李兴华 Java Web 开发实战经典_带源码_高清pdf 带书签 下

    13.3.3、&lt;c:remove&gt;标签 13.3.4、&lt;c:catch&gt;标签 13.3.5、&lt;c:if&gt;标签 13.3.6、&lt;c:choose&gt;、&lt;c:when&gt;、&lt;c:otherwise&gt;标签 13.3.7、&lt;c:forEach&gt;标签 13.3.8、&lt;c:forTokens&gt;标签 13.3.9、&lt;c:import&gt;标签 13.3.10...

    李兴华Java Web开发实战经典.pdf (高清版) Part1

    13.3.3、&lt;c:remove&gt;标签 13.3.4、&lt;c:catch&gt;标签 13.3.5、&lt;c:if&gt;标签 13.3.6、&lt;c:choose&gt;、&lt;c:when&gt;、&lt;c:otherwise&gt;标签 13.3.7、&lt;c:forEach&gt;标签 13.3.8、&lt;c:forTokens&gt;标签 13.3.9、&lt;c:import&gt;标签 ...

    李兴华 Java Web 开发实战经典 高清扫描版Part3

    13.3.3、&lt;c:remove&gt;标签 13.3.4、&lt;c:catch&gt;标签 13.3.5、&lt;c:if&gt;标签 13.3.6、&lt;c:choose&gt;、&lt;c:when&gt;、&lt;c:otherwise&gt;标签 13.3.7、&lt;c:forEach&gt;标签 13.3.8、&lt;c:forTokens&gt;标签 13.3.9、&lt;c:import&gt;标签 13.3.10...

    李兴华Java Web开发实战经典(高清版) Part2

    13.3.3、&lt;c:remove&gt;标签 13.3.4、&lt;c:catch&gt;标签 13.3.5、&lt;c:if&gt;标签 13.3.6、&lt;c:choose&gt;、&lt;c:when&gt;、&lt;c:otherwise&gt;标签 13.3.7、&lt;c:forEach&gt;标签 13.3.8、&lt;c:forTokens&gt;标签 13.3.9、&lt;c:import&gt;标签 ...

    JSTL标签使用总结

    JSTL标签总结-&lt;c:if&gt;,&lt;c:choose&gt;,&lt;c:forEach&gt;,&lt;c:forTokens&gt;,&lt;c:catch&gt;,&lt;c:remove &gt;,&lt;c:set&gt;,&lt;c:import&gt;,&lt;c:redirect&gt;,&lt;c:url&gt;,&lt;fmt&gt;

    JSP实例编程100例

    23、&lt;c:set&gt;和&lt;c:remove&gt; 的用法 24、&lt;c:import&gt; 的用法 25、jsp-include的用法 26、汉字处理 27、网页重定向 28、自动更新网页 29、存取session 30、&lt;c:redirect&gt; 的用法 31、单选型列表框 32、jsp文件中定义类 33...

    JAP编程学习100例

    23、&lt;c:set&gt;和&lt;c:remove&gt; 的用法 24、&lt;c:import&gt; 的用法 25、jsp-include的用法 26、汉字处理 27、网页重定向 28、自动更新网页 29、存取session 30、&lt;c:redirect&gt; 的用法 31、单选型列表框 32、jsp文件中定义类 3 ...

    java--c标签详解

    1.关键字:JSTL标签、&lt;c:choose&gt;、&lt;c:forEach&gt;、&lt;c:forTokens&gt;、&lt;c:if&gt;、&lt;c:import&gt;、&lt;c:otherwise&gt;、&lt;c:out&gt;、&lt;c:param&gt;、&lt;c:redirect&gt;、&lt;c:remove&gt;、&lt;c:url&gt;、&lt;c:when&gt;、&lt;c:set&gt;、&lt;c:catch&gt; 

    JSTL 以及自定义标签开发相关

    JSTL 以及自定义标签开发相关 JSTL 核心标签库标签共有13个,功能上分为4类: 1.表达式控制标签:out、set、remove、catch ...&lt;%@taglib prefix="c" uri="http://java.sun.com/jsp/jstl/core" %&gt;

    JSTL 核心标签库 使用(含代码)

    1.表达式控制标签:out、set、remove、catch 2.流程控制标签:if、choose、when、otherwise 3.循环标签:forEach、forTokens 4.URL操作标签:import、url、redirec

    Servlets和JSP核心技术 卷2(英文版) 第一部分

    c:set and c:remove Tags Section 9.7. c:import Tag Section 9.8. c:url and c:param Tags Section 9.9. c:redirect Tag Section 9.10. c:catch Tag Chapter 10. The Struts Framework: Basics Section 10.1...

    Servlets和JSP核心技术 卷2(英文版) 第二部分

    c:set and c:remove Tags Section 9.7. c:import Tag Section 9.8. c:url and c:param Tags Section 9.9. c:redirect Tag Section 9.10. c:catch Tag Chapter 10. The Struts Framework: Basics Section 10.1...

Global site tag (gtag.js) - Google Analytics